Cartridge Specifications and Performance

Most .223 Remington loads feature bullet weights ranging from 40 to 77 grains. This variety allows shooters to tailor their ammunition selection to specific needs such as target practice, competition shooting, or tactical training. The cartridge is known for its flat trajectory and consistent shot placement, which enhances confidence and control during use.

Types of .223 Remington Ammunition

There are several types of .223 Remington ammunition available, each crafted to meet specific shooting goals. Understanding these options helps shooters make informed decisions based on their preferences and intended use.

Full Metal Jacket (FMJ)

FMJ rounds are commonly used for training and range practice. They are designed for consistent feeding and reliable performance, making them a practical choice for high-volume shooting sessions. Many shooters favor FMJ loads for their uniformity and smooth cycling in semi-automatic rifles.

Soft Point and Hollow Point Options

Soft point and hollow point bullets are engineered for controlled expansion and precision. These options are often selected by shooters who value accuracy and predictable performance. Their design enhances shot consistency while maintaining the core benefits of the .223 Remington caliber.

Match-Grade Ammunition

For those focused on competitive shooting or precision-based activities, match-grade .223 Remington ammunition offers exceptional quality. These rounds are manufactured with tight tolerances to deliver superior accuracy, making them ideal for shooters who demand the highest level of performance.
